Hiring locally
Over the last twelve months we have tried, wherever possible, to hire locally.
We have growing partnerships with Wythenshawe Forum Learning, Connexions and Job Centre Plus resulting in almost a quarter of our workforce coming from Wythenshawe - an increase from 21% in the last year.
In addition to this our monthly job shop, coupled with pre-employment courses, annual job fair at the Forum, work placements and hosting local business events have helped nearly 80 residents find work here.
Our Private Finance Initiative (PFI) partners, Sodexo and Atkins, are also involved in recruiting from the local community. Their staff levels from Wythenshawe stand at 65% and 22% respectively.
Working with our partners
In 2008 we held two ‘Seeing is Believing’ events to work help employment partners build their understanding of the needs of the local community.
We signed the local employment partnership agreement with Job Centre Plus in May 2008 - as a result of its achievement it was recently named runner up in the Job Centre Plus Awards for Partnership Works.
As a BW3 (Businesses in Wythenshawe) member, we continue to connect with local schools by contributing to the job search skills events for secondary school students.
Working with Schools
Our Staff regularly visit schools and students attend UHSM to explore NHS Careers, and we provide a number of placements for interns through the Manchester Internship Programme for 14-17 year olds.
